Transaction 584f80dea4596512221b7fdb1de009a0521f92e4469be07bc0ee18f084bc4ff7
1 Input
1 Output
-
584f80dea4596512221b7fdb1de009a0521f92e4469be07bc0ee18f084bc4ff7:0
- value
- 66221161
- script pubkey
- OP_0 OP_PUSHBYTES_20 4c7d79f6ab9a4f3579f9195fcec4ac4261f907eb
- address
- bc1qf37hna4tnf8n270er90ua39vgfsljpltuu5ac4